Willard Bay Reservoir is formed by Arthur V. Watkins Dam, which is a feature of the Weber Basin Project. Recreation management at Willard Bay is performed by the Utah Division of Parks and Recreation under agreement with the Bureau of Reclamation. The park headquarters can be reached at (435) 734-9494. Off-stream reservoir at the 4,220-foot elevation. Located 10 miles North of Ogden, Utah, with a 9,200-acre surface area. Shade trees line the shore. Yearlong managed season with high use. Available fish species include catfish, walleye, and crappie. Reservations accepted for certain campsites. Fees charged. Plain City, Plain City Southwest, Willard, and Whistler Canal U.S. Geological Service maps cover the area.

Directions
All-weather access on I-15. From Brigham City head south on I-15 about 10 miles. Exit at #360 for North Marina; Exit #354 for South Marina.
